Saticoy Berry Farms is listed under Fruit & Vegetable Growers & Shippers and is located at Oxnard, California.
Business Description :
Address : 167 Lambert St, Ste 116 Oxnard, CA 93036-0837
City : Oxnard
Pin Code : 93036
Phone : (805) 485-0355
E-mail :
Website :
Service Area Category : Fruit & Vegetable Growers & Shippers in Oxnard - 93036
Category : Fruit & Vegetable Growers & Shippers in Oxnard
Services : Fruit & Vegetable Growers & Shippers